My understanding is an atheist student turned in a teacher for leading prayer and a atheist group from Wisconsin sent a letter to the school about suing if they didn't stop. The prayer before the game has always been given from a different Pastor each week. This past week prayer was student led on the field with the football team, band, Bauxite football team and even the referees came out there. Pretty cool to see as a parent of a Ashdown students.
